Auto attack diffrence is pretty minimal compared to Combat art diffrence, so really you dont have to worry too much about weapons or UA Combat. There all close. Im Chi / Agi / Wis Spec'ed Atm, Ill Go Parse my Double attack Chi Line without weapons and then again with my Pvp Spinesplitter and Stormhammer / Marrs glory combo and leave some numbers. (ROK almost done downloading)

The imbue proc on Master crafted weapons is really nice.
Either choice is very decent, Unarmed Fists or weapons are both fine.

Actually.. Silly as it sounds.. I use STR Chi line and I use weapons, So i dont even get the advantage of anything from STR Line atm, Not even the riposte

but my weapons Crush and proc like crazy when I hit chi

Imo, UA Str line is too close to any Decent weapon to see much diffrence.
Ill parse a few and test.

Imo, Go with which ever style you like best. I dont see much a diffrence.

Actually I was a fan of the 448 448 448 setup in Agi Wis Int lines.
But I still dont see much diffrence between that and Chi / Agi / Wis setup.

I am a huge fan of Ambidexterity though, or which every AGI ability it was that lowers Recast time by 12%. That effects Combat arts. Combat arts are the vast majority of your DPS.
